Professor Stephen Vladeck: Understanding the Supreme Court’s “Shadow Docket”

Few guests have shed light on the inner workings of the American legal system quite like Professor Stephen Vladeck. A distinguished scholar from Georgetown Law School, Professor Vladeck joined the See You In Court podcast to discuss how the United States Supreme Court’s often unseen decisions are quietly reshaping law and public policy.

Known for his ability to make complex judicial concepts accessible, Professor Vladeck provided listeners with an insider’s look at what is commonly called the Shadow Docket—a set of emergency rulings that bypass the traditional hearing process. His calm, authoritative approach and extensive experience in constitutional and national security law made this episode one of the podcast’s most engaging and thought-provoking discussions.

“Transparency is the cornerstone of legitimacy in any system of justice,” Professor Vladeck told hosts Robin Frazer Clark and Lester Tate during the episode. “When important decisions are made outside the light of day, public trust inevitably erodes.”

Episode 47: The Shadow Docket and the Power of the Supreme Court

In this episode, Professor Vladeck unpacks how the Court’s emergency rulings affect citizens, institutions, and the balance of power across branches of government. Key points of discussion include

  • The rise of the Shadow Docket and how it differs from the Court’s regular calendar.
  • Why some justices rely on these expedited decisions.
  • Real-world consequences of these rulings on civil rights, public health, and elections.
  • The growing call for transparency and reform within the highest court.

Listeners come away with a clearer understanding of how subtle procedural shifts can have sweeping national effects. The conversation offers a rare blend of academic insight and real-world context, bridging the gap between constitutional theory and the lives of everyday Americans.
